  • Conexant RCV56 HSF, Conexant RCV56 HSF User’s Guide 8 Chapter 3 Hardware Installation 3.1 Installing the Modem Card in Your Computer 1. Remove the computer’s case. 2. Insert the modem card into a spare PCI expansion slot. 3. Close the case. 3.2 Connecting the Modem to the telephone line 1.Unplug the telephone from the wall socket, then plug the telephone into the socket on the back of the modem marked PHONE. 2.Plug the telephone cord supplied into the socket on the back of the modem marked LINE. 3.Plug the other end of the cord into the wall socket.

  • Conexant RCV56 HSF, Conexant RCV56 HSF User’s Guide 59 z Make sure that your phone line is connected to your PHONE jack of the modem interface. z The telephone you are using to connect will ring if you try to call from another phone line. z Configured the modem to an Auto-answer modem. z Send AT S0=n to modem where n is the number of incoming rings and check light AA is on. If no connection was shown after modem was dialed out z Remote modem might not set to answer mode, if you do not hear a high-pitch tone when you make a call. z Perhaps you get a poor-quality or noisy telephone lines, wait to try another call.
